Dynamic Characterisation of a Heritage Structure with Limited Accessibility Using Ambient Vibrations

Historic Cairo has been a UNESCO World Heritage Site since 1979. It more than 600 historic structures, which require extensive studies to sustain their cultural, religious, and economic values. The main aim of this paper is undertake dynamic investigation tests for the dome Fatima Khatun, mausoleum in dating back 13th century consisting mainly bricks stones. challenge was that structure difficult access, only small portion top accessible attachment accelerometers. Current identification procedures typically adopt methods sensors are arranged at optimal locations permit direct assessment natural frequencies, mode shapes, damping ratios structure. Approaches allow evaluation response structures with limited accessibility lacking. To end, addition situ tests, numerical model created based on available architectural, structural, material documentation obtain detailed insight into dominant modes vibration. free vibration analysis identified properties using reasonable assumptions boundary conditions. System identification, carried out input from modelling, captured three experimental frequencies shapes ratios. approach proposed study informs directs structural restoration can be used other heritage located congested sites.
